AC_CACHE_CHECK([for __sync_* atomic operations], msgpack_cv_atomic_ops, [
AC_TRY_LINK([
int atomic_sub(int i) { return __sync_sub_and_fetch(&i, 1); }
int atomic_add(int i) { return __sync_add_and_fetch(&i, 1); }
], [], msgpack_cv_atomic_ops="yes")
])
if test "$msgpack_cv_atomic_ops" != "yes"; then
AC_MSG_ERROR([__sync_* atomic operations are not supported.
Note that gcc < 4.1 is not supported.
If you are using gcc-4.1 and the CPU architecture is x86, try to add
CFLAGS"--march=i686" and CXXFLAGS="-march=i668" options to ./configure as follows:
$ ./configure CFLAGS="-march=i686" CXXFLAGS="-march=i686"
])
fi
